Production in the Steam and Air Conditioning Supply Sector in Turkey has demonstrated notable growth over the years. Between 2013 to 2023, the sector progressed from 113.0 Million New Turkish Liras to 382.4 Million New Turkish Liras. The compounded annual growth rate (CAGR) over the last five years (2018 to 2023) stood at 5.12%. However, recent trends have shown a deceleration in growth with annual increases of 2.17%, 1.68%, and 1.50% for the years 2022, 2023, and the forecasted 2024 respectively.
Going forward, the forecasted figures for 2028 suggest a 5-year forecasted CAGR of 0.61%, indicating a steady but lower growth trajectory. The total growth anticipated by 2028 is approximately 3.1% from 2024 levels.
